Output 64e6f9c45bc1d8c6deba7cf90bac2f92d4d2c0dd802f38b89255d2d699772087:3

value
170570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 098b6b7903e143af827fd3839508a7d0540b93c2 OP_EQUAL
address
M8mdLDSNJGguM4Hcv42QU8YBhmzuRMboAX
transaction
64e6f9c45bc1d8c6deba7cf90bac2f92d4d2c0dd802f38b89255d2d699772087
spent
true